Основы проектирования Баз данных

Государственное бюджетное профессиональное
образовательное учреждение
«Колледж автоматизации
и информационных технологий № 20»







РАБОЧАЯ ПРОГРАММА


учебной дисциплины_ ОП.07 Основы проектирования баз данных
код специальности/специальность 230401 ИНФОРМАЦИОННЫЕ СИСТЕМЫ (по отраслям)

уровень подготовки: __базовый________








Москва
2015
ОДОБРЕНО


на заседании ПЦК «Библиотековедение», «ИС (по отраслям», «ОТЗИ»
Протокол № _от « » ______2015 г.

Председатель
_____________________________/Е.Е. Швец/

Программа учебной дисциплины разработана в соответствии с требованиями ФГОС по специальности 230401 Информационные системы и учебным планом




УТВЕРЖДАЮ

Руководитель учебного структурного подразделения «БТМ»

_____________________________/Т.И. Стеняева/

«_____» ________________________20__ г.


СОГЛАСОВАНО

Зав. учебно-методическим отделением

_____________________________/С.Е. Коваленко/

«_____» ________________________20__ г.


Разработчик (автор): ____Федоткина М.В., преподаватель ________________________________________________________
Ф.И.О., должность, квалификационная категория




Рецензент:
Внешний: ______________________________________________
(Ф.И.О., место работы, должность, квалификационная категория (ученая степень, звание)








СОДЕРЖАНИЕ


стр.

ПАСПОРТ ПРОГРАММЫ УЧЕБНОЙ ДИСЦИПЛИНЫ

4

СТРУКТУРА и содержание УЧЕБНОЙ ДИСЦИПЛИНЫ

6

условия реализации учебной дисциплины

11

Контроль и оценка результатов Освоения учебной дисциплины

11



1. паспорт Рабочей ПРОГРАММЫ УЧЕБНОЙ ДИСЦИПЛИНЫ
«ОП.07 Основы проектирования баз данных»
Область применения рабочей программы
Рабочая программа учебной дисциплины является частью основной профессиональной образовательной программы в соответствии с ФГОС по специальности СПО 230401 «Информационные системы (по отраслям) (базовый уровень) укрупненной группы специальностей 230000 Информатика и вычислительная техника.
Рабочая программа учебной дисциплины может быть использована в дополнительном профессиональном образовании в качестве факультативного курса для укрупненных групп специальностей 230000 Информатика и вычислительная техника, а также на курсах повышения квалификации для взрослого безработного населения.
Учебная дисциплина «Основы проектирования баз данных» является общепрофессиональной дисциплиной, формирующей базовый уровень знаний для освоения специальных дисциплин.
Преподавание дисциплины имеет практическую направленность и проводиться в тесной взаимосвязи с другими общепрофессиональными дисциплинами: «Информационные технологии», «Операционные системы и среды», «Архитектура ЭВМ и вычислительных систем».
1.2. Место учебной дисциплины в структуре основной профессиональной образовательной программы:
Учебная дисциплина относится к циклу профессиональных дисциплин к блоку общепрофессиональных дисциплин.
1.3. Цели и задачи учебной дисциплины - требования к результатам освоения учебной дисциплины:
Изучение дисциплины «Основы проектирования баз данных» направлено на формирование общих компетенций (ОК 1-10) и ПК 1.1, ПК 1.2, ПК 1.3, ПК 1.7,ПК 1.9. согласно ФГОС по специальности 230401 Информационные системы (по отраслям):   ОК 1. Понимать сущность и социальную значимость своей будущей профессии, проявлять к ней устойчивый интерес.
ОК 2. Организовывать собственную деятельность, выбирать типовые методы и способы выполнения профессиональных задач, оценивать их эффективность и качество.
ОК 3. Принимать решения в стандартных и нестандартных ситуациях и нести за них ответственность.
ОК 4. Осуществлять поиск и использование информации, необходимой для эффективного выполнения профессиональных задач, профессионального и личностного развития.
ОК 5. Использовать информационно-коммуникационные технологии в профессиональной деятельности.
ОК 6. Работать в коллективе и команде, эффективно общаться с коллегами, руководством, потребителями.
ОК 7. Брать на себя ответственность за работу членов команды (подчиненных), результат выполнения заданий.
ОК 8. Самостоятельно определять задачи профессионального и личностного развития, заниматься самообразованием, осознанно планировать повышение квалификации.
ОК 9. Ориентироваться в условиях частой смены технологий в профессиональной деятельности.
ОК 10. Исполнять воинскую обязанность, в том числе с применением полученных профессиональных знаний (для юношей).
ПК 1.1. Собирать данные для анализа использования и функционирования информационной системы, участвовать в составлении отчетной документации, принимать участие в разработке проектной документации на модификацию информационной системы.
ПК 1.2. Взаимодействовать со специалистами смежного профиля при разработке методов, средств и технологий применения объектов профессиональной деятельности
ПК 1.3. Производить модификацию отдельных модулей информационной системы в соответствии с рабочим заданием, документировать произведенные изменения. ПК 1.7. Производить инсталляцию и настройку информационной системы в рамках своей компетенции, документировать результаты работ.
ПК 1.9. Выполнять регламенты по обновлению, техническому сопровождению и восстановлению данных информационной системы, работать с технической документацией.
В результате освоения дисциплины обучающийся должен
уметь:
- проектировать реляционную базу данных;
- использовать язык запросов для программного извлечения сведений из баз данных;
знать:
- основы теории баз данных;
- модели данных; особенности реляционной модели и проектирование баз данных, изобразительные средства, используемые в ER-моделировании;
- основы реляционной алгебры; принципы проектирования баз данных,
- обеспечение непротиворечивости и целостности данных;
- средства проектирования структур баз данных; язык запросов SQL 1.4. Рекомендуемое количество часов на освоение примерной программы учебной дисциплины:
максимальной учебной нагрузки обучающегося 168 часов, в том числе:
обязательной аудиторной учебной нагрузки обучающегося 112часа,
самостоятельной работы обучающегося 56 часов.

2. СТРУКТУРА И ПРИМЕРНОЕ СОДЕРЖАНИЕ УЧЕБНОЙ ДИСЦИПЛИНЫ
2.1. Объем учебной дисциплины и виды учебной работы
Вид учебной работы
Объем часов

Максимальная учебная нагрузка (всего)
168

Обязательная аудиторная учебная нагрузка (всего)
112

в том числе:


лабораторные работы
48

практические занятия
10

контрольные работы
-

курсовая работа (проект) (если предусмотрено)
-

Самостоятельная работа обучающегося (всего)
56

в том числе:


самостоятельная работа над курсовой работой (проектом) не предусмотрено
-

Подготовка доклада на тему:
- «Информационные технологии будущего»;
- « Для каких объектов Acces можно создавать отчёты»;
- «Смысл новых перспективных направлений развития СУБД»;
Подготовка презентации на тему:
- «Способы задания таблиц в Access»;
- «Процесс создания запрос – выборка»;
Подготовка сообщения на тему:
- «Объекты программного средства (ПС) Access их назначение»;

- «Объект – Форма»;
- « Направление СУБД – Postgres»;
Реферат на тему:
- «Способы удаления атрибута в таблице»;
- «Опишите процесс установления связи между двумя таблицами в Acces»;
Выполнение индивидуального проекта тему:
- «Организация работы студенческой библиотеки»;
- «Организация работы университетской типографии»;
- «Организация познавательных экскурсий для школьников»;
- «Организация контроля за успеваемостью ученика»;
- «Расписание занятий»;

9




9


5






5




28


Итоговая аттестация в форме экзамена

2.2. Тематический план и содержание учебной дисциплины оп.07 ОСНОВЫ ПРОЕКТИРОВАНИЯ БАЗ ДАННЫХ

Наименование
разделов и тем
Содержание учебного материала, лабораторные и практические работы, самостоятельная работа
обучающихся, курсовая работ (проект)
Объем часов
Уровень
освоения

1
2
3
4

Введение
Содержание учебного материала
2



1
Введение в теорию баз данных

1


Лабораторные работы не предусмотрено
-

-



Практические занятия не предусмотрено




Контрольные работы не предусмотрено




Самостоятельная работа обучающихся не предусмотрено
Подготовить реферат на тему : «Связь БД с другими дисциплинами».

1


Раздел 1.
Базы данных. Основные понятия

12


Тема 1.1. Основные понятия и типы моделей данных

Содержание учебного материала
6



2
Дать понятия объекта, сущности, параметра, атрибута, модели данных. Рассмотреть состав информационной модели данных.

3


3
СУБД и ее место в системе программного обеспечения ЭВМ. Функции СУБД. Уровни представления данных.




4
Диалектический переход от одной модели к другой. Три типа логических моделей: иерархическая, сетевая и реляционная. Понятие логической и физической независимости данных.




Лабораторные работы не предусмотрено
-

-



Практические занятия не предусмотрено




Контрольные работы не предусмотрено




Самостоятельная работа обучающихся
1. Подготовка доклада на тему «Информационные технологии будущего»

3


Тема 1.2. Архитектура СУБД
Содержание учебного материала
2



5
Архитектуры баз данных (двух- и трёх-звенная структуры, клиент – сервер, файл - сервер).




Лабораторные работы не предусмотрено
-



Практические занятия не предусмотрено




Контрольные работы не предусмотрено




Самостоятельная работа обучающихся
2.Сообщение на тему: «Объекты программного средства (ПС) Access их назначение»

1


Раздел 2. Проектирование базы данных

114


Тема 2.1. Концепция проектирования
Содержание учебного материала
2



6
Типы моделей данных корпоративного хранилища данных. Обеспечение непротиворечивости и целостности данных. Основные этапы разработки БД.


3


Лабораторные работы не предусмотрено
-



Практические занятия
Анализ предметной области.
Проектирование концептуальной модели БД.
Формализация реляционной модели.

6



Контрольные работы не предусмотрено
-



Самостоятельная работа обучающихся
3.Презентация на тему : «Способы задания таблиц в Access»
4


Тема 2.2. Модели данных. Реляционная модель данных.

Содержание учебного материала
6



7

Типы взаимосвязей в модели: «один – к- одному», «один- ко -многим» и «многие- ко многим». Реляционный подход к построению модели данных. Особенности реляционной модели и их влияние проектирование баз данных.

3



8
Изобразительные средства, используемые в ER-моделировании Преобразование взаимосвязи «многие - ко многим» в таблицу перекрестных связей.




9
Основны
·